This training package is a combination of first class FAA Part 141 flight training and NCB-AVIATION's high efficiency hour building program. After achieving your FAA/ICAO private license, you will continue your training with the hour building in order to achieve the required flight time for your JAA/EASA IFR/CPL endorsements.
Unlike what many prospective JAA student pilots are lead to think, you are not required to hold a JAA/EASA private license or do your hour building in European airspace to get your JAA/EASA IR (A) . See below for more information
Uou can accomplish this part of your training with us in the United States where you get better value for less price.
Also, compared to other FAA PART 141 flight schools in the U.S., we provide full transparency in pricing and will not charge any hidden or unexpected cost. Below, you will find a realistic estimate of the cost of your training.
This course program trains you to JAA/EASA IR(A) and CPL(A) starting standards and beyond.
In order to complement your training with additional experience, you will be given opportunities to ride along with pilots on hour building as an observer.
Some European countries such as France and Italy may have more stringent regulations on top of JAA/EASA regulations and may not accept a FAA PART 141 - ICAO license for further training. Please check with your country's CAA (Civil Aviation Authority) for accurate up to date information about starting IR(A), CPL(A) or ATPL theory training in your country with a FAA Part 141 - ICAO license.

JAR–FCL 1 SECTION 1
Amendment 7 1–E–4 01.12.06 Appendix 1 to JAR–FCL 1.205
IR(A) – Modular flying training course
1 ) The aim of the IR(A) modular flying training course is to train pilots to the level of proficiency necessary to operate aeroplanes under IFR and in IMC in accordance with ICAO PANS-OPS Document
8168. [The course consists of two modules, which may be taken separately or combined:
(a) Basic Instrument Flight Module.
This comprises 10 hours of instrument time under instruction, of which up to 5 hours can be instrument ground time in a BITD, FNPT I or II, or a flight simulator (See AMC FCL 1.205). This module shall be conducted at an approved flying training organisation (FTO). All modules shall be approved by the Authority. Upon completing the Basic Instrument Flight Module under the supervision and to thesatisfaction of the Head of Training, the candidate shall be issued a Course Completion Certificate (SeeAppendix 1 to AMC FCL 1.205).
(b) Procedural Instrument Flight Module.
This comprises the remainder of the training syllabus for the IR(A), 40 hours single-engine or 45 hours multi-engine instrument time under instruction, and the theoretical knowledge course for the IR(A). This module shall be conducted at an approved FTO. All modules shall be approved by the Authority. ]
2) An applicant for a modular IR(A) course shall be the holder of a PPL(A) or a CPL(A), either licence to include the privileges to fly by night, issued in accordance with ICAO Annex 1. [An applicant for the Procedural Instrument Flight Module, who does not hold a CPL(A), shall be holder of a Course Completion Certificate for the Basic Instrument Flight Module.]
